Three different experiences that will create a day full with emotions. Rila monastery is part of UNESCO world cultural heritage list and It’s one of the symbols of Bulgaria. Rila Monastery was founded in the 10th century by St John of Rila, a hermit canonized by the Orthodox Church. His ascetic dwelling and tomb became a holy site and were transformed into a monastic complex which played an important role in the spiritual and social life of medieval Bulgaria. A characteristic example of the Bulgarian Renaissance, the monument symbolizes the awareness of a Slavic cultural identity following centuries of occupation. You will have enough time to explore the monastery, the main church and the monastery museum. Melnik is the smallest town in Bulgaria nowadays. The first settlers of this region were the Tracian tribe Medi, from which the legendary rebel Spartacus originated. During the Revival Melnik was a blooming big city with big market. Since that times the city is famous with its high quality wines. During the tour we will visit the Kordopulova house where we can taste the local wine.
